Restrictions on Henry Dayday Road and McOrmond Drive for paving starting Wednesday
Starting at 7 a.m. on Wednesday, September 16, Henry Dayday Road will be closed between Yuel Crescent and McOrmond Drive for road paving. This closure includes McOrmond Drive northbound curb and right turn lane and McOrmond Drive SB left turn lane to Henry Dayday Road. Detour signs will be in place to guide motorists around these areas. The City thanks everyone in advance for their patience.
This work is expected to take two days, weather permitting and barring any unforeseen circumstances.
Saskatoon Transit may be affected by these detours. Transit service alerts and real-time bus information are available on third-party apps like Transit and Google Maps Transit on desktop.
